public static interface

HelpUrlsParserBuilderFactory.HelpUrlsParserBuilder

com.atlassian.jira.help.HelpUrlsParserBuilderFactory.HelpUrlsParserBuilder
Known Indirect Subclasses

Summary

Public Methods
@Nonnull HelpUrlsParserBuilderFactory.HelpUrlsParserBuilder applicationHelpSpace(Option<String> applicationHelpSpace)
Set the target space that will be used to replace application help space placeholder in parsed help urls.
@Nonnull HelpUrlsParser build()
Create new parser instance.
@Nonnull HelpUrlsParserBuilderFactory.HelpUrlsParserBuilder defaultUrl(String url, String title)
Set the default url for parser.

Public Methods

@Nonnull public HelpUrlsParserBuilderFactory.HelpUrlsParserBuilder applicationHelpSpace (Option<String> applicationHelpSpace)

Set the target space that will be used to replace application help space placeholder in parsed help urls. If not set the replacement will not occur which matches the behaviour of injected HelpUrlsParser.

Parameters
applicationHelpSpace space for application help
Returns
  • this instance for chaining

@Nonnull public HelpUrlsParser build ()

Create new parser instance.

Returns
  • new HelpUrlsParser instance.

@Nonnull public HelpUrlsParserBuilderFactory.HelpUrlsParserBuilder defaultUrl (String url, String title)

Set the default url for parser.

Parameters
url default url address
title default url title
Returns
  • this instance for chaining